titleOfInvention Thermosetting composition and cured product thereof
abstract P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a thermosetting composition containing a thermosetting resin having a dihydrobenzoxazine ring, which gives a cured product having high heat resistance and high strength by its compounding effect without using many expensive maleimide compounds, and a cured product thereof. provide. SOLUTION: A dihydrobenzoxazine ring which is reacted while gradually adding a primary amine to a mixture of a compound having two or more phenolic hydroxyl groups having hydrogen bonded to at least one of the ortho positions in one molecule and formaldehyde is provided. A method for producing a thermosetting resin. [Selection diagram] None
